Web10 jul. 2014 · If you're using internal excel data ranges, you'll need to concatenate the columns first, then bring the concatenated column into your Pivot table. ie. dataset is A1:G50, columns to combine are F & G. In cell H1, type =f1&g1 hit enter, and use the fill anchor (bottom right of cell) to fill down. Web7 feb. 2024 · With these simple steps you can control exactly where the line breaks will be. Click on the cell where you need to enter multiple lines of text. Type the first line. Press Alt + Enter to add another line to the cell. Tip. Keep pressing Alt + Enter until the cursor is where you would like to type your next line of text.
